Jeddah TowerSaudi Arabia’s Jeddah Tower Will Be The World’s Tallest Building
The 3,281-foot Jeddah Tower, also known as the Kingdom Tower, is slated to become the first building in the world to stand one kilometer high upon its expected 2020 completion. Construction is already underway, up to the building's 26th floor.
